    • Some Test Results

      These air tests may be of some interest using an 8" mono coil on this QED PI detector adjusted for sensitivity with Gain & Mode set at minimum and with the Bias & Volume set to minimum that still enabled a stable threshold inside the house without being effected by any EMI.

      These air depths were the maximum achievable in inches for a signal response on these square Aluminium test pieces and Gold nuggets.


      Aluminium Foil - Thickness 0.0004" (0.01mm)
      1/2" Square 1" Square 1 1/2" Square
      2" 8" 14"
      Aluminium Can - Thickness 0.004" (0.1mm )
      1/8" Square 1/4" Square 1/2" Square
      1/2" 4" 10"
      Gold Nuggets
      0.05 gram 0.5 gram 2 gram
      2" 5" 8"

                      • A friend sent me 2 complete QED pcbs this summer.
                        One was "plugged in" and immediately had problems and burned out.
                        The second one is intact, all the components are on it, but nothing is broken or burned, because it was never connected to the power supply.
                        Since I got them; I didn't do anything about them. I talked to a couple of people on that topic, but I haven't moved on from the beginning.
                        As far as I can tell; there are many versions of the QED detector, each with some small (but vital) change from the previous one.
                        I remember that someone once said that the author of QED was a very quarrelsome man who, with every version of the code for the processor,
                        managed to have an irrevocable quarrel with the programmer, and because of this, he always continued to work with another programmer... who would write the code from scratch.
                        That is why we now have a general confusion about QED detectors.
                        Because we don't have a logical and regular code sequence for the processor that matches the hardware!
                        In the meantime, there has been some "final" version of QED which is commercial and it is impossible to get that version for free.
                        Of course, these are all just empty ramblings I've heard from "this" and "that". But I don't know what is true or not.
                        I have QED. New. Never powered on. It's 100% with inadequate code written into the processor, so I don't dare to try it.
                        Pretty schizophrenic talk around QED... I don't think even God knows the real truth!
                        Point: don't be sure that you will be happy if someone gives you a HEX code.

                              I am mainly interested in timing sequence.
                              I am working on some custom STM32F4xxx powered pulse induction detector for hobby purpose and i wanted to take this design as a reference.

                              I go through QED assembly code from somewhere and from what i found out is that after threshold of 0.85V is reached, comparator is triggered, time delay is measured and according to that PWM that drives audio changes frequency so that algorithm got my attention
